Sat 787953601612159

decimal
157590.3601612159
degree
0°157590′342″3601612159‴
percentile
37.52160011804325%
name
igpxfmjyhbu
cycle
0
epoch
0
period
78
block
157590
offset
3601612159
timestamp
rarity
common